Front-line newspapers publish NUJU’s article about Ukraine’s restoration

NUJU By NUJU
12.06.2023
in TOP news, News
1
0
photo 2023 06 09 15 37 19 1024x768 1
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terSent by emailScan QR

As part of the project of the National Union of Journalists of Ukraine (NUJU) titled We’re From Ukraine Press Club, local newspapers in the front-line and de-occupied territories published new material about the restoration of Ukraine after the destruction caused by Russian aggression.

Hundreds of thousands of damaged and destroyed households! Until now, no one in Europe or the world has faced the challenges faced by Ukraine, says Deputy Prime Minister/Minister of Development of Communities, Territories, and Infrastructure of Ukraine (Ministry of Reconstruction), Oleksandr Kubrakov.

Given the relevance of the topic for residents of the de-occupied and front-line regions, the information service of the NUJU has prepared material that it offers to local media in the territories close to the front line.

The press club includes 20 newspapers in the de-occupied and front-line territories. The information service prepares materials later reproduced in newspapers with a total circulation of 100,000 copies.
